Diesel forklifts are workhorses in material handling, renowned for their robust performance, high load capacity, and adaptability to harsh environments.
Core Advantages of Diesel Forklifts
1. Exceptional Power and Load Capacity
Diesel engines deliver higher torque and horsepower compared to electric motors or LPG engines of the same size, enabling diesel forklifts to handle heavy loads (typically 5–50+ tons) and navigate steep ramps (up to 30% grade) with ease. This makes them indispensable for lifting bulky items like steel coils, concrete blocks, or shipping containers—tasks that often exceed the capacity of electric forklifts (which typically max out at 3–5 tons for standard models).
2. Continuous Operation & Quick Refueling
Unlike electric forklifts that require 8–12 hours of charging (plus cool-down time), diesel forklifts can be refueled in 5–10 minutes, minimizing downtime. This uninterrupted workflow is critical for high-throughput environments (e.g., ports, construction sites) where operations run 24/7. Additionally, diesel fuel has a longer shelf life than batteries, reducing maintenance costs associated with battery degradation.
3. Durability in Harsh Environments
Diesel forklifts are built to withstand extreme conditions:
Outdoor use: Resistant to rain, dust, and temperature fluctuations (from -20°C to 45°C), making them suitable for open yards, construction sites, or unheated warehouses.
Rough terrain: Equipped with rugged tires and reinforced frames, they can operate on gravel, dirt, or uneven surfaces—unlike electric forklifts, which are designed for smooth indoor floors.
Heavy-duty wear: Diesel engines are less prone to damage from frequent heavy lifting or continuous use, resulting in a longer service life (10–15 years vs. 5–8 years for electric models with proper maintenance).
4. Cost-Effective for High-Volume Operations
While the initial purchase price of diesel forklifts is often higher than electric models, they offer lower total cost of ownership (TCO) for high-usage scenarios:
Lower fuel costs: Diesel fuel is typically cheaper than electricity in regions with high power rates (e.g., parts of Europe, Asia).
Reduced maintenance: Diesel engines have fewer moving parts than electric motors and batteries, requiring less frequent servicing (e.g., no battery replacement every 3–5 years).
Higher resale value: Durable construction and strong market demand keep resale prices competitive.
5. Versatility with Attachments
Diesel forklifts can be equipped with a wide range of attachments to expand functionality, including:
Side shifters for precise load positioning.
Fork extensions for long or awkwardly shaped items.
Clamps for handling barrels, paper rolls, or pallets without slip sheets.
Winches for lifting heavy objects vertically.
This versatility makes them suitable for diverse industries, from construction to manufacturing.
Key Application Scenarios
1. Ports and Shipping Yards
Diesel forklifts are the backbone of port operations, where they unload and load shipping containers, move heavy cargo between vessels and storage areas, and handle oversized items like machinery or vehicles. Their ability to operate outdoors in all weather conditions and refuel quickly aligns with the 24/7 demands of global logistics.
2. Construction Sites
On construction sites, diesel forklifts transport building materials (steel beams, cement bags, bricks) across rough terrain, lift heavy equipment to upper floors, and assist with site preparation. Their rugged design withstands dust, debris, and uneven ground, while their high load capacity supports the heavy-duty needs of construction projects.
3. Manufacturing and Heavy Industry
In industries like steel production, automotive manufacturing, and concrete plants, diesel forklifts handle raw materials (e.g., steel coils, aluminum ingots) and finished products (e.g., car frames, precast concrete panels). They excel at continuous lifting and moving of heavy loads, ensuring smooth production lines.
4. Warehouses and Distribution Centers (Outdoor/High-Volume)
For large warehouses or distribution centers with outdoor storage yards, diesel forklifts are used to move pallets between indoor storage and trucks. They are also ideal for facilities with high throughput (1000+ loads per day) where electric forklifts would struggle with frequent charging.
5. Agriculture and Farming
In agriculture, diesel forklifts transport hay bales, farm equipment, and harvested crops (e.g., grain sacks, fruit crates) across fields and storage facilities. Their ability to operate on dirt roads and withstand outdoor conditions makes them essential for rural operations where electricity may be limited.
6. Mining and Quarrying
Mines and quarries rely on diesel forklifts to move heavy rock, ore, and equipment in harsh underground or open-pit environments. Their durability, high torque, and resistance to dust and moisture make them suitable for these demanding applications.
